#373d09 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#373d09 is composed of 21.6% red, 23.9% green and 3.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 9.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 85.2% yellow and 76.1% black. It has a hue angle of 66.9 degrees, a saturation of 74.3% and a lightness of 13.7%. #373d09 color hex could be obtained by blending #6e7a12 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333300.

#373d09 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#373d09 has RGB values of R:55, G:61, B:9 and CMYK values of C:0.1, M:0, Y:0.85, K:0.76. Its decimal value is 3620105.

Shades and Tints of #373d09
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#090a01 is the darkest color, while #fdfef8 is the lightest one.

Tones of #373d09
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#242521 is the less saturated color, while #3d4501 is the most saturated one.
